Current Version
| Region | Senegal |
| Issue | Same-sex marriage |
| Status | Unrecognized |
| Start Date | (unknown) |
| End Date | Jan 17, 1989 |
| Description | Before Senegals Family Code of 1989, there was no explicit ban on same-sex marriage. |
